Experience the comfort and luxury of a hotel combined with the personal touches and charm of a private home. The Bowler suite is a serene and welcoming space that is particularly well suited for longer stays. Our lovingly restored Hudson Milliner Boutique Guesthouse was built in 1860, the building was once used as a milliner's hat shop, and we have preserved many of its original details such as solid mahogany stairwells, stunning pocket doors with etched glass, and gorgeous hardwood floors. <br>
The suite features one bedroom with a large living room area and a stunning eat-in-kitchen kitchen with room for 6 – 8 people. The bedroom has a queen-sized antique sled bed, a lounging area, and a designated workspace. There is an armoire with drawers and space to hang clothes. The spacious private bathroom has been renovated to combine old-world charm with a beautiful, restored clawfoot bathtub and shower. Oversized windows flood the rooms with sunshine and the 14-foot ceilings feature exposed original beams. A curated selection of locally sourced antique furniture and meticulously restored mid-century appliances meet modern conveniences such as central AC and heating, high-speed internet, blue-tooth speakers, a building-wide water filtration system, and access to washer/dryer. Special touches include bespoke fixtures made by reclaimed industrial materials, decorative floor tiles of our own design, and original artwork by us and our talented friends. Washer and dryer are available on a separate floor. As the unit is on the top floor, noise is minimal.

All guests have access to our beautiful covered greenhouse courtyard, a lovely space to enjoy your morning coffee, get work done, or indulge in a glass of wine. You can also use the BBQ to grill up a family dinner.

You won't need a car, as we're a 10-minute walk away from the train station. For guests who arrive by car, free street parking is available. If you have trouble finding a spot, we offer a private parking space for $30 per night.
Guests will have sole access to their kitchen, bathroom, sleeping and living area. Our guests' privacy is most important to us.

Hudson Milliner is centrally located on the 400 block of Warren Street in Hudson. You have a great selection of restaurants, incredible antique stores, coffee shops, local pubs, as well as live music venues within walking distance. A nature walk just north of Hudson in the reserve is just a bike- or car ride away. A little further away are our personal favorites Bash Bish Falls and Kaaterskill Falls.
